Here is an icing recipe from the cookery writer Nigel Slater:the whites of two eggs-beaten...to this add,in two lots,600gm of unrefined golden icing sugar along with two tsp of lemon juice(with the second lot of sugar)-beat well with a wooden spoon. His recipes always work-I intend to use it tomorrow.
You can also use a small amount of liquid glucose in place of glycerine to stop the icing from getting too hard.
